  • In 1843 H.W. Breidenfeld a new two-manual organ with 29 stops for the Liebfrauenkirche in Trier. The old organ of the church was transferred to the church in Üxheim. The Breidenfeld organ was modified by the builder's son in 1892-1894 and expanded to 34 stops. The old windchests were reused, but the action has been replaced by pneumatics. It was given a new front in neo-Gothic style, designed by the Frankfurt am Main architect Lünemann. On August 10, 1894, the organ was put back into use.
  • In 1910, the Weigle firm rebuilt the instrument with new cone chests and a modified disposition. It now had 32 stops. In 1945 the organ was very badly damaged, so it was demolished soon afterwards. The stated specification is from after the conversion in 1910.

Specification
I. Manual: Principal 16', Principal 8', Hohlflöte 8', Gamba 8', Seraphongedackt 8', Dolce 8', Octave 4', Flaut Dolce 4', Doublette 2 fach (2 2/3'+2'), Mixtur 4 fach, Trompete 16', Trompete 8'.
II. Manual: Bourdon 16', Geigenprincipal 8', Seraphon-Flöte 8', Dolce 8', Stillgedackt 8', Aeoline 8', Vox Coelestis 8', Principal 4', Gemshorn 4', Spitzflöte 2', Oboe 8'.
Pedal: Principalbaß 16', Subbaß 16', Violonbaß 16', Salicetbaß 16', Octavbaß 8', Violoncello 8', Posaune 16', Trompete 8', Clairon 4'.
